a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--CMakeLists.txt11
-rw-r--r--env.sh6
2 files changed, 5 insertions, 12 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 85ccf6e..3fd73ce 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-23,10 +23,9 @@ add_custom_target(iso
DEPENDS kernel
)
-add_custom_target(clean-custom
- rm -rf
- ${CMAKE_BINARY_DIR}/iso
- ${CMAKE_BINARY_DIR}/bubbl.iso
-
- DEPENDS clean
+set_property(
+ TARGET iso
+ APPEND
+ PROPERTY ADDITIONAL_CLEAN_FILES iso
+ PROPERTY ADDITIONAL_CLEAN_FILES bubbl.iso
)
diff --git a/env.sh b/env.sh
index 93e729c..63f8f8c 100644
--- a/env.sh
+++ b/env.sh
@@ -29,9 +29,3 @@ CMAKE_FLAGS="-G Ninja -DCMAKE_EXPORT_COMPILE_COMMANDS=true"
alias cm="cmake $CMAKE_FLAGS"
alias m="ninja"
-alias mc="ninja clean-custom"
-alias mi="ninja iso"
-alias mr="ninja run"
-alias mh="ninja run-headless"
-alias mb="ninja run-bochs"
-alias mg="ninja run-gdb"